Phil Mickelson is off to a much better start on Day 2 than he was during the opening round of the 2012 Masters. Through nine holes he is shooting 1-under, after going 1-over midway through the course Thursday. He began the day at 2-over overall, and has since moved up 22 spots on the leaderboard into a tie for 33rd.
Lefty got off to a good start Friday. He made par off the first tee after hitting bogey Thursday. From there, he birdied on holes No. 3 and No. 4 to shoot 2-under before stepping onto the fifth tee. He hit bogey there, however, then proceeded to par four straight holes.
Mickelson is now six shots off of leaders Lee Westwood and Peter Hanson, and one shot back from Tiger Woods who is just about set to tee off for the first time.
